Sohyun Park is a scholar working on Public Health, Environmental and Occupational Health, Endocrinology, Diabetes and Metabolism and General Health Professions. According to data from OpenAlex, Sohyun Park has authored 204 papers receiving a total of 5.4k indexed citations (citations by other indexed papers that have themselves been cited), including 117 papers in Public Health, Environmental and Occupational Health, 40 papers in Endocrinology, Diabetes and Metabolism and 36 papers in General Health Professions. Recurrent topics in Sohyun Park’s work include Obesity, Physical Activity, Diet (105 papers), Nutritional Studies and Diet (57 papers) and Diet, Metabolism, and Disease (32 papers). Sohyun Park is often cited by papers focused on Obesity, Physical Activity, Diet (105 papers), Nutritional Studies and Diet (57 papers) and Diet, Metabolism, and Disease (32 papers). Sohyun Park collaborates with scholars based in United States, South Korea and China. Sohyun Park's co-authors include Heidi M. Blanck, Bettylou Sherry, Liping Pan, Stephen Onufrak, Cynthia L. Ogden, Brian K. Kit, Jaekook Kim, Vinod Mathew, Muhammad Hilmy Alfaruqi and Jang‐Yeon Hwang and has published in prestigious journals such as Chemical Society Reviews, Energy & Environmental Science and PLoS ONE.
